About 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one
5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one (PubChem CID 176950751) has the molecular formula C16H22F4N2O
and a molecular weight of 334.36 g/mol. Its IUPAC name is 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one.

What is the SMILES notation for 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one?
The canonical SMILES for 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one is CCC(F)(F)C(C)c1c[nH]c(=O)c(CN2CCC(F)(F)CC2)c1.
What is the InChIKey of 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one?
The InChIKey is PGXLPDOKLWMDPE-UHFFFAOYSA-N. The full InChI is InChI=1S/C16H22F4N2O/c1-3-16(19,20)11(2)12-8-13(14(23)21-9-12)10-22-6-4-15(17,18)5-7-22/h8-9,11H,3-7,10H2,1-2H3,(H,21,23).
What are the key properties of 5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one?
5-(3,3-difluoropentan-2-yl)-3-[(4,4-difluoropiperidin-1-yl)methyl]-1H-pyridin-2-one has a molecular weight of 334.36 g/mol, XLogP of 3.75, 5 rotatable bonds, 1 hydrogen bond donors, and 2 hydrogen bond acceptors.
